Ultimate Weekend Itinerary: Seattle's Best Attractions
To craft an ultimate Seattle weekend itinerary, we’ve curated a list of must-visit attractions that balance iconic sights with hidden gems. Start your morning at Pike Place Market, a vibrant hub where fresh produce meets artisan crafts and lively street performances. Wander through the market’s stalls, sample local delicacies, and watch the famous fish toss—a tradition since 1937. This is not just a place to shop; it’s an experience that encapsulates Seattle’s spirit.
Following your market adventure, embark on an outdoor journey up to the iconic Space Needle. This 605-foot landmark offers unparalleled panoramic views of the city and Puget Sound. On a clear day, you can see as far as Mount Rainier, a majestic sight that defines Washington state’s skyline. For those seeking more active Seattle outdoor activities, consider renting a bike and exploring the scenic Green Lake or taking a hike in Discovery Park, offering trails for all skill levels with breathtaking vistas of Puget Sound.
In the afternoon, delve into Seattle’s cultural richness at the Museum of Pop Culture (MoPOP), dedicated to music, science fiction, fantasy, art, and pop culture. MoPOP features interactive exhibits that blend entertainment with education. Nearby, the Seattle Art Museum showcases a diverse collection spanning ancient times to today, making it another standout destination for art lovers.
As evening falls, immerse yourself in Seattle’s vibrant culinary scene. From gourmet restaurants overlooking Elliott Bay to cozy cafes serving locally sourced specialties, dining options abound. Cap your weekend by enjoying a sunset cruise on Puget Sound, where you can witness the city lights come alive while savoring the day’s experiences. This blend of cultural immersion, outdoor exploration, and gastronomic delights ensures that your Seattle weekend will be filled with unforgettable moments.
